Transaction 16a5b67f541866f9784fe988581d07017b4c10783642799113d0dfe5a20155ee
1 Input
1 Output
-
16a5b67f541866f9784fe988581d07017b4c10783642799113d0dfe5a20155ee:0
- value
- 11017986
- script pubkey
- OP_0 OP_PUSHBYTES_20 5113356274437c77592c955b24e7ea23537931ad
- address
- bc1q2yfn2cn5gd78wkfvj4djfel2ydfhjvdd6eq4qe